Abstract

Ferns are an integral part of the world's flora, appreciated for their beauty as ornamentals, problematic as invaders and endangered by human interference. They often dominate forest understories but also colonize open areas, invade waterways and survive in nutrient-poor wastelands and eroded pastures. Presented here is the first comprehensive summary of fern ecology, with worldwide examples from Siberia to the islands of Hawaii. Topics include a brief history of the ecological study of ferns, a global survey of fern biogeography, fern population dynamics, the role of ferns in ecosystem nutrient cycles, their adaptations to xeric environments and future directions in fern ecology. Fully illustrated concepts and processes provide a framework for future research and utilization of ferns for graduate students and professionals in ecology, conservation and land management.

Abstract

Ferns existing today represent a genetic inheritance of great value as they include species of ancient vascular plants, which have direct connection with the crucial steps done in the past for settling life on Earth. Their life cycle is an example of alternation of generations, in which both a multicellular diploid organism and a multicellular haploid organism occur and give rise to the other. Spore, gametophyte and sporophyte have been studied either for basic and practical purposes. In the first case, they offer us simple and easy to grow experimental systems to investigate on plant development, and secondly, they are culture by their ornamental appeal, their environmental benefit or as source of metabolites. This timely volume brings a selection of chapters, each one composed by experts in their respective fields. The chapters included cover a broad range from the knowledge of its biology and contribution to understanding of plant development, useful protocols for propagation and conservation purposes, genetic variability as well as environmental and theurapeutical applications. This wide spectrum of the contributions gives to reader a rapid idea of the enormous potential of this plant group. The originality of this book is to expose the most recent tendencies in their investigation, which is far from the traditional perspective usually followed. The collected articles in this volume incorporate most of novel techniques used nowadays routinely to resolve traditional questions.
